Commercial Site Clearing in Salt Lake City, UT
Commercial site clearing services involve the removal of trees, brush, debris, and other obstructions to prepare a property for construction, development, or landscaping projects. This service covers a variety of projects, including commercial building sites, parking lots, industrial complexes, and large-scale land development. Property owners typically seek site clearing to ensure a level, safe, and accessible area for new construction or improvements, and it often includes grading and debris removal to meet project specifications.
Before requesting site clearing services, property owners should consider the size and scope of the area to be cleared, as well as any specific land features or environmental restrictions. Clarifying whether additional work like grading, stump removal, or erosion control is needed can help ensure the project proceeds smoothly. Understanding the condition of the land and any existing structures or obstacles can also assist in planning the most effective approach for clearing the site efficiently and safely.

Common Commercial Site Clearing Jobs
Commercial site clearing involves removing trees, brush, and debris to prepare land for development or construction.
Lot clearing helps create level ground suitable for building foundations or landscaping projects.
Vegetation removal ensures overgrown areas are cleared to improve safety and accessibility.
Tree removal involves safely cutting down and removing trees that may interfere with construction plans.
Brush removal clears dense undergrowth to facilitate easier site access and reduce fire hazards.
Stump grinding removes remaining tree stumps to create a smooth, usable surface for future use.
Commercial Site Clearing Questions
What types of projects require site clearing services? Site clearing is often needed for new construction, landscaping, or property development to remove trees, brush, and debris.
What equipment is used for commercial site clearing? Heavy machinery such as bulldozers, excavators, and loaders are typically used to efficiently clear large areas.
Is site clearing suitable for properties with trees or shrubs? Yes, site clearing can include removal of trees, shrubs, and other vegetation to prepare the land for development or landscaping.
What should property owners consider before starting a site clearing project? It’s important to assess the land’s topography, access points, and any local regulations that may affect the clearing process.
